- The distance between Mt Vernon, Il, Usa and Andizan, Uzbekistan is approximately 11,057 km or 6,871 mi.
- To reach Mt Vernon, Il in this distance one would set out from Andizan bearing 345.2°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Mt Vernon, Il bearing 194.2° or SSW .
- Mt Vernon, Il has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Andizan has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Mt Vernon, Il is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Andizan is in or near the warm temperate thorn steppe biome.
- The annual average temperature is 1.4 °C (2.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.4 °C (2.5°F) less in Mt Vernon, Il.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 827.2 mm (32.6 in) more which is equivalent to 827.2 l/m² (20.3 US gal/ft²) or 8,272,000 l/ha (884,332 US gal/ac) more. About 4 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2.7° higher in Mt Vernon, Il than in Andizan.
